Preview
Sunday Feature - Afterwords: Pauline Oliveros - BBC Sounds An exploration of the work of composer and 'deep listening' pioneer, Pauline Oliveros.

@irenerevell.bsky.social discusses Pauline Oliveros' 1973 letter to Kate Millett, included in BODIES OF SOUND. In her riposte, Oliveros expounds upon her feminist philosophy of music that collapses roles of performer and audience into group listening situations 🎐

www.bbc.co.uk/sounds/play/...
